Description
The 1991 (D) Mount Rushmore Golden Anniversary Commemorative Half Dollar is a commemorative half dollar struck at the Denver Mint. The U.S. Mint produced 172,754 examples. Part of the 1991 three-coin Mount Rushmore Golden Anniversary program, this half dollar depicts the memorial in the Black Hills of South Dakota. The obverse features mount Rushmore with a brilliant sunburst behind the carved presidential faces, while the reverse displays an American bison standing on the plains. Designed by Marcel Jovine. Struck in 75% copper, 25% nickel over a pure copper center, weighing 11.34 grams, 30.6 mm in diameter, with a reeded edge. Cataloged as PCGS #9642. The Mount Rushmore half dollar's combination of the presidential carving and the bison makes it a distinctively Western-themed commemorative.
